在数字化时代,数据库是信息系统的核心,它不仅承载着数据的存储,更是用户与系统交互的桥梁。一个精心设计的数据库,不仅能够高效地处理海量数据,还能为用户提供流畅、便捷的用户体验。那么,如何打造一个让用户爱不释手的数据库呢?以下是一些关键步骤和原则。
一、理解用户需求
1. 用户画像
首先,我们需要对目标用户进行深入分析,构建用户画像。了解用户的背景、习惯、行为模式等,有助于我们设计出符合用户预期的数据库结构和功能。
2. 需求调研
通过问卷调查、访谈等方式,收集用户对数据库的期望和痛点。这一步骤对于确保数据库设计满足实际需求至关重要。
二、数据库设计原则
1. 数据一致性
确保数据的一致性是数据库设计的基础。使用适当的约束(如主键、外键、唯一性约束等)来维护数据的一致性。
2. 数据完整性
设计合理的表结构,通过数据类型、字段长度、默认值等设置,确保数据的完整性。
3. 性能优化
考虑查询性能,通过索引、分区、缓存等技术,优化数据库的查询速度。
4. 可扩展性
设计时考虑到未来的扩展需求,如数据量增长、功能扩展等。
三、用户体验设计
1. 界面友好
数据库的前端界面应简洁、直观,方便用户快速上手。使用清晰的语言和图标,减少用户的认知负担。
2. 操作便捷
简化操作流程,减少用户输入,提供智能提示和自动完成功能。
3. 反馈及时
在用户操作过程中,提供及时的反馈信息,如操作成功、错误提示等。
四、案例解析
以一个在线购物平台为例,以下是一些具体的设计实践:
1. 用户表
- 用户ID(主键)
- 用户名
- 密码
- 电子邮件
- 注册时间
2. 商品表
- 商品ID(主键)
- 商品名称
- 商品描述
- 价格
- 库存数量
3. 订单表
- 订单ID(主键)
- 用户ID(外键)
- 商品ID(外键)
- 购买数量
- 订单时间
通过以上设计,用户可以方便地浏览商品、下单购买,同时系统也能高效地处理订单信息。
五、总结
打造让用户爱不释手的数据库,需要从用户需求出发,遵循设计原则,注重用户体验。通过不断优化和迭代,我们可以为用户提供更加高效、便捷的服务。记住,一个好的数据库设计,不仅能够提升用户体验,还能为企业的长远发展奠定坚实基础。
